[0017] 1. In vitro experiment

[0018] 1.1 Experimental cells : SH-SY5Y cells, cultured in high-glucose DMEM medium containing 1% penicillin and streptomycin and 10% fetal bovine serum. MPP + and Activin B dissolved in normal saline for later use.

Abstract

The invention discloses an application of Activin B in preparation of medicine for treating neurodegeneration diseases. In vivo and in vitro experimental research shows that Activin B can be used in treatment of the neurodegeneration diseases, can effectively reduce nerve cell apoptosis, increase TH immunoreactive nerve fiber density in a corpus striatum region, reduce the inflammatory response and remarkably increase the rotarod time of a mouse with the Parkinson's disease, the field movement distance and speed; and further, Activin B is basically free of toxic and side effects, is novel medicine which has development prospect and is used for treating the neurodegeneration diseases, and particularly is expected to be developed into novel medicine for treating Parkinson's disease.

Description

technical field [0001] The invention relates to the application of Activin B in the preparation of medicines for treating neurodegenerative diseases. Background technique [0002] Parkinson's disease is the second most common degenerative disease of the nervous system, and its main symptoms are changes in motor function, such as bradykinesia, resting tremor, gait deformity, and postural instability, which eventually lead to loss of motor function. The death of nigrostriatal dopamine neurons is the main pathological feature of Parkinson's disease. [0003] The etiology and pathogenesis of Parkinson's disease are very complex and have not been fully clarified so far. The current clinical treatment options for Parkinson's disease, including drug therapy, cell replacement therapy and surgical treatment, have failed to achieve the desired therapeutic effect.
